Understanding the Hair Loss Conundrum

Hair loss, also known as alopecia, can be a distressing experience that affects both men and women. While there are various causes behind hair loss, the two most common are hormonal changes and genetic predisposition. In men, the hormone dihydrotestosterone (DHT) plays a crucial role in hair loss, while in women, it's more often due to hormonal imbalances, aging, or stress.

Finasteride: Halting the DHT Onslaught

Finasteride, an oral medication, works by inhibiting the production of DHT in the scalp. By reducing DHT levels, finasteride prevents the shrinkage and miniaturization of hair follicles that contribute to hair loss. It's primarily used to treat male pattern baldness but can also be prescribed to women experiencing hair loss.

Minoxidil: Stimulating Hair Growth

Minoxidil, on the other hand, is a topical medication applied directly to the scalp. It works by dilating blood vessels and increasing blood flow to the hair follicles, promoting hair growth. Minoxidil is used to treat both male and female pattern baldness and has been shown to improve hair density and thickness.

Finasteride: Inhibiting DHT Production

Finasteride Chemical Structure

Finasteride, a prescription medication, combats hair loss by inhibiting the production of dihydrotestosterone (DHT), a hormone responsible for hair follicle miniaturization and eventual loss. By blocking DHT, finasteride prevents hair follicles from shrinking, allowing them to maintain their size and function.

Minoxidil: Stimulating Follicle Growth

Minoxidil Chemical Structure

Minoxidil, a topical treatment, directly targets hair follicles, stimulating them to produce thicker, longer hairs. It achieves this effect by opening potassium channels within the follicle cells, increasing blood flow and nutrient delivery. As a result, follicles that were once dormant or producing thin hairs are rejuvenated, leading to visible hair growth.

Suitability and Limitations

Finasteride and minoxidil are suitable for both men and women experiencing androgenetic alopecia, the most common type of hair loss. However, they are not recommended for individuals under 18 years of age, pregnant or breastfeeding women, or those allergic to the medications.

It is important to note that these treatments require consistent use to maintain their effectiveness. Finasteride is typically taken daily orally, while minoxidil is applied topically to the affected areas twice a day. Results may take several months to become apparent, and discontinuation of treatment may result in the gradual reversal of hair growth.
